Neurofeedback is a type of biofeedback that trains individuals to manage their brainwave activity. By displaying real-time feedback on your brainwaves, neurofeedback allows you to become better aware of your own frequencies. This increased awareness empowers you to make conscious changes that can lead a more balanced and focused state.
Through regular sessions, neurofeedback can assist individuals with ADHD enhance their concentration. It can also minimize common symptoms like acting without thinking, excessive energy, and mood swings.
